Transaction 59e820a357ccbb632865196e25ad428342724cdf9a079bfc0cdb8b73810472a0
1 Input
1 Output
-
59e820a357ccbb632865196e25ad428342724cdf9a079bfc0cdb8b73810472a0:0
- value
- 8160555
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 056515909c714e2528a42f95fe0642a11be1a63c OP_EQUAL
- address
- 32BYPxZvkXZMYjthstxoLus15pV7vpJmjN